MEDITATION I. GOING ABROAD. 1757. WHAT a load of business presses me on every hand when about to leave my native country ! I must state and clear with all my creditors and debtors before I go ! Besides, when I am about my ordinary business, a little pocket-money will defray my charges; but it is not so when going abroad; I must have bills of exchange for a considerable sum, and changes of apparel agreeable to that part of the world to which I am bound. Now, if I am thus busied, thus anxious and concerned about my going from one part to another of this terrestrial globe, with what justice will all this care, anx- . iety, and concern, be increased, when I must com-, mence my journey to eternity, and set out for the other .world J This is an event that unavoidably awaits me; and who can tell how soon ? Of what folly would I prove myself possessed, should I propose to go so far without a farthing I But with much greater madness would I be intoxicated, should I launch into eternity without an interest in the heavenly treasure. To be poor in any part of this world, begets contempt among the men of the world; but poverty in the world of spirits, is an eternal shame, and an irretrievable loss. H 2 Again, would I not blush to go with tattered cloaths and coloured shoes, to a part of the world where it is fashionable to be finely dressed ? How, then, shall I appear without the white raiment of a Saviour's righteousness, in the presence of God, where angels walk in robes of innocence, and saints in broidered garments? When the marriage of the Lamb shall be come, and his wife shall have made herself ready, if found without the wedding-garment, with what confusion of face shall I be covered, and with what anguish cast into outer darkness !
